#4bf92d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4bf92d is composed of 29.4% red, 97.6%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.9%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 111.2 degrees, a saturation of 94.4% and a lightness of 57.6%. #4bf92d color hex could be obtained by blending #96ff5a with #00f300.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

Shades and Tints of #4bf92d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#031301 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4bf92d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919591 is the less saturated color, while #4bf92d is the most saturated one.
